Effects of Academic Stress and Academic Self-Efficacy on Positive Psychological Capital of Nursing Students

Abstract
|
|
|
Purpose: The purpose of this study was to examine relationships among academic stress and academic self-efficacy on positive psychological capital and identify the factors that influence on positive psychological capital in the nursing students.
Methods: The data were collected from 184 nursing students in the five colleges located Y and S city using self-reported questionnaires and Oct. 25 2020 to Nov. 5 2020. The data were analyzed by descriptive statistics, T-test, ANOVA, Pearson's correlation coefficient, and multiple regression with SPSS 20.0 program.
Results: The result of positive psychological capital was found to be in a significant positive correlated with academic self-efficacy. the multiple regression indicates the Major satisfaction and academic self-efficacy 22.1%(F=11.4 P<.001) of positive psychological capital.
Conclusions: Therefore, it is necessary to develop academic self-efficacy increase education program for strategy positive psychological capital in nursing students.
